The Guardian - Fox News reportedly imposes ‘soft ban’ on Donald Trump

 

03 March 2023

 


The news startup Semafor reports that the cooling of relations between the former president and his once-beloved cable news channel has gone so far that a “soft ban” or “silent ban” is now holding Trump at arm’s length. 

 

The former US president has not made a weekday showing on Fox News since he chatted with his closest friend among the network’s star hosts, Sean Hannity, in September.

 

Meanwhile, Trump’s rivals for the 2024 Republican presidential nomination are currently frequent guests on Fox. ...

 

This week [Trump] posted a rant on his social media platform Truth Social in which he accused Murdoch himself of peddling “fake news” after the Fox chief was revealed to have said in a deposition that he did not believe the stolen election lie from the beginning.

 

If Rupert Murdoch honestly believes that the presidential election of 2020, despite massive amounts of proof to the contrary, was not rigged & stolen, then he & his group of MAGA hating globalist RINOs [Republicans In Name Only] should get out of the news business as soon as possible,” Trump said.

The Guardian - Donald Trump releases single with January 6 prisoners

 

03 March 2023

 

 

Donald Trump has released a charity single, recorded with a choir of men held in a Washington DC prison for their parts in the deadly January 6 insurrection he incited.

 

On Friday, Justice for All by Donald J Trump and the J6 Prison Choir was available on streaming platforms including Spotify, Apple Music and YouTube. ...

 

Over an ambient backing, the song features Trump reciting the Pledge of Allegiance, interspersed with a male voice choir singing The Star-Spangled Banner. 

 

The song lasts for about two and a half minutes and ends with a chant of “U-S-A! U-S-A! U-S-A!” ...

The NY Times - Trump Says He Would Stay in 2024 Race if Indicted

 

04 March 2023

 


OXON HILL, Maryland. — Former President Donald J. Trump said on Saturday that he would not drop out of the 2024 presidential race if he was indicted in one of several investigations he is facing.

 

Mr. Trump made the comments to a group of conservative media before his speech to the Conservative Political Action Coalition [CPAC] conference in National Harbor, Maryland. 

 

It was the first time Mr. Trump spoke publicly about how he would respond if he was indicted while actively seeking the presidency, an event that would roil the 2024 campaign. ...

NY Times - It Was Donald Trump’s CPAC. (No One Else Came.)

 

06 March 2023

 


The Conservative Political Action Conference is a festival disguised as a political meeting, a sales convention doubling as a revival, an annual celebration of a particular kind of conservatism and its red hat-wearing, pin-collecting enthusiasts. ...

 

This year’s just-concluded edition didn’t feature all the usual big names in Republican politics. 

 

Gov. Ron DeSantis of Florida decided against attending, as did former Vice President Mike Pence and the Senate minority leader, Mitch McConnell. (McConnell, it should be noted, is extremely unpopular at CPAC.) ...
